    Modem recommendations
    The Cable Modem project, formerly known as DOCSIS (Data Over Cable Service Interface Specification), has allowed high-speed modems to be certified for retail sale. As a result, you can purchase your own CableLabs®;-Certified modem from a local retailer and save $7 a month on your BELD Broadband Internet service.

    BELD Broadband has no control over the engineering and manufacturing processes of any modem manufacturer. Any modem you purchase is at your own risk, and any warranty you have is between you the manufacturer. Back To Top

    E-mail setup
    Mail server addresses
    The outgoing (SMTP) mail server address is smtp.beld.net, and the incoming (POP3) mail server address is pop3.beld.net.

    Netscape Communicator 4.0

    1. From the Edit menu, select Preferences.
    2. From Categories, select Mail & Groups.
    3. Select Mail Server.
    4. Type your username in Mail Server User Name.
    5. Type smtp.beld.net in Outgoing (Mail SMTP) server.
    6. Type pop3.beld.net in Incoming Mail Server.
    7. Click OK to finish and save your settings.

    Netscape Navigator 3.0

    1. From the Options menu, select Mail and News Preferences.
    2. Type smtp.beld.net in Outgoing Mail (SMTP) server.
    3. Type pop3.beld.net in Incoming Mail (POP) server.
    4. Type your username in POP3 User Name
    5. Click OK to finish and save your settings.

    Microsoft Internet Explorer 4.X (Outlook Express)

    1. From the Tools menu, select Accounts.
    2. Click the Mail tab to make it the active window.
    3. Select Add and then Mail to start a wizard-based process.
    4. Type Your Name as you wish it to be displayed on outgoing messages and then select Next.
    5. Type your Internet Email address in the field provided in the format username@beld.net, then select Next.
    6. In the Email Server Names window, select POP3 from the drop down list.
    7. Type mail.beld.net in the Incoming Mail (POP3 or IMAP) server field.
    8. Type mail.beld.net in the Outgoing Mail (SMTP) field and click Next when done.
    9. Type your username in the POP Account Name Field and your password in the password field. Click Next when done.
    10. Type a Friendly Name in the field provided, such as BeldNet Email to easily identify your account, then click Next.
    11. In the Choose Connection Type window, click the radio button to select Connect Using my Local Area Network (LAN) and then click Next.
    12. Click Finish on the last screen to save your settings.

    Eudora

    1. In the Getting Started section and the POP Account field, type username@mail.beld.net.
    2. In the Personal Information section and the POP Account field, type username@mail.beld.net.
    3. In the Hosts section set the POP Account to username@pop3.beld.net and set the SMTP fields to smtp.beld.net.
    4. In the Checking Mail section also set the POP Account to username@pop3.beld.net. Make sure that Leave mail on server is NOT checked.
    5. In the Sending Mail section, in the SMTP Server field, type smtp.beld.net.
      If you are using a recent version of Eudora, you may have the ability to use more than one POP account. You can set either the Dominant account using the 5 steps above, or add your BELD.net account as an additional server by selecting the Personalities feature.
